diff --git a/.forgejo/workflows/build-image.yaml b/.forgejo/workflows/build-image.yaml index 8aad517..bf716c9 100644 --- a/.forgejo/workflows/build-image.yaml +++ b/.forgejo/workflows/build-image.yaml @@ -7,11 +7,31 @@ jobs: runs-on: 'oci-builder' steps: - - uses: 'actions/checkout@v4' + - uses: actions/checkout@v4 - name: 'Build image' - uses: 'https://git.uncontrol.me/ver4a-actions/buildah-build@v2 -' + uses: 'https://github.com/redhat-actions/buildah-build@v2' + with: + image: 'registry.uncontrol.me/ver4a/oci-builder' + containerfiles: 'Dockerfile' + oci: true + extra-args: | + userns=container + security-opt=no-new-privileges + annotation=quay.expires-after= + build-args: | + REGISTRY_DOMAIN=${{ vars.REGISTRY_DOMAIN }} + NAMESPACE=${{ vars.NAMESPACE }} + + oci-builder-ver4aactions: + name: 'Build oci-builder' + runs-on: 'oci-builder' + + steps: + - uses: actions/checkout@v4 + + - name: 'Build image' + uses: 'https://git.uncontrol.me/ver4a-actions/buildah-build@v2' with: image: 'registry.uncontrol.me/ver4a/oci-builder' containerfiles: 'Dockerfile'